Demystifying the App Development Process
Embarking on an app development journey can appear daunting, shrouded in technical jargon and complex processes. But rest assured, the app development lifecycle is a defined process that can be deconstructed into manageable stages. From conceptualization to deployment and support, understanding each phase empowers you to guide your app project effectively.
- , Initially, the process begins with thorough market analysis to pinpoint user needs and landscape analysis. This crucial step sets the foundation for a successful app by clarifying its purpose and target audience.
- Next comes the development phase, where innovation takes center stage. Experienced designers build user-friendly interfaces, visualizations, and blueprints that represent the app's flow and functionality.
- Then, the development team transforms the design into a functional application using various programming languages and frameworks. This complex phase involves meticulous coding, testing, and debugging to ensure a smooth user experience.
- Finally the app undergoes rigorous testing to detect any glitches. Testing teams execute various tests, including functional, usability, and performance tests, to ensure the app meets the highest quality.
Upon successful testing, the app is prepared for deployment on relevant app stores. The launch marks a new chapter as users can now utilize the app and provide valuable feedback. Continuous support are essential to address any issues, incorporate new features, and retain user engagement over time.
